Description
The George Westinghouse Museum Collection contains the archival collection of the former George Westinghouse Museum in Wilmerding, Pa. The materials were used to create exhibit displays, supplement educational initiatives, provide research opportunities, and maintain the operations of the museum. The collection contains biographical materials about George Westinghouse and his family, contextual materials documenting WABCO and WEC, and administrative and operational museum materials. The collection includes correspondence, blueprints and drawings, publications, ledgers, parts catalogs, advertisement materials, patent documents, research and development materials, and audiovisual materials such as photographs, films, audio reels and phonograph records. A large portion of the collection (particularly the records in Series V and VI from WABCO and WEC, respectively) is comprised of assorted materials donated from retired Westinghouse employees and their families. Other materials were collected by the museum from a variety of Westinghouse divisions in Wilmerding and East Pittsburgh (including WEC's Research and Development Department and its Central Library Division). Particular strengths of the collection include biographical materials on George Westinghouse; assorted materials concerning engineers employed by Westinghouse (particularly William Stanley Jr.) and their patents; a collection of blueprints and drawings from WABCO's Construction and Maintenance Department in Wilmerding; and videotapes and film reels that highlight Westinghouse research and development. The Museum documented the life and times of George Westinghouse Jr., and the companies he started, primarily the Westinghouse Air Brake Company (WABCO) and Westinghouse Electric Company (WEC), established in 1869 and 1886, respectively. Known as "The Castle," the museum was established by volunteers and former Westinghouse employees, and had no official affiliation with the airbrake or electric company.
